Flower Crown Bar

Photography: B. Schwartz Photography
Flower crowns make you feel special, fun and beautiful, but why not share the love with your bridesmaids or even, your guests? A flower crown bar equipped with fresh blooms, greenery, cutting and molding utensils and pre-made halos will allow your guests to get in on the fun and add their own personal touch to their flower crowns. This is a fun keepsake and can even be used as a favor for your wedding guests. Just think about all of those gorgeous photos with your flower adorned friends by your side!

Mohawks

Photography: Matthew Ree
This floral mohawk adds the perfect touch of feminine rock n' roll. This idea is fun and funky while still retaining that feminine elegance. Use soft pastels to accent your color palette, or go big and bold with bright vibrant hues to truly make a statement.
Bold Materials

Photography: Jessica Lorren
If you think that altering your flowers, color scheme, size and style just isn't cutting it - opt for a crown made of unique, bold materials. For this coastal-inspired wedding, the bride chose a crown made of mussels. Consider using an element that is special to your event to add extra pizazz.
Cascading Flower Crown

Photography: Emily Blake Photography

Photography: Emily Blake Photography
Looking for an alternative design for your floral crown? Look no further than this stunning cascading crown. Complete with fresh blooms and organic greenery, this crown/veil combo is a stunning way to add a fresh new take on a flower crown. For the less adventurous, you can always modify this idea and use small dangling floral from the base of your crown, or find a way to downsize as a hair accessory for a half-up half-down hairstyle.
